این روزها فقط خستهام و البته بیحوصله.
حیفم آمد دسامبر 2007 وبلاگم یادداشتی نداشته باشد…
لینکدونی
خستهام
Firebug و کند شدن Gmail
امروز متوجه شدم که این اکستنشن محبوب من با نسخه جدید جیمیل که جدیداً عرضه شده است تداخل دارد. گوگل برای کاربران سیستم عاملهای لینوکس و ویندوز راه حلی را پیشنهاد داده است. کافیست در تنظیمات این اکستنشن تیک گزینه نمایش XMLHttpRequests را بردارید و Network Monitoring را هم غیر فعال کنید. البته اگر قصد ندارید آن را تماما از کار بیندازید.
صحبت از Firebug شد. اکستنشنی که هر طراح و توسعهدهندهی وب به آن نیاز خواهد داشت. چند روز قبل Roger در وبلاگش مطلبی در مورد شیوههای تشخصی سی اس اس با دو ابزار آنلاین نوشته بود که بد نیست مختصری در مورد آنها توضیح بدهم.
همانطور که میدانید چندین ابزار وجود دارد که میتوانید از آنها برای عیبیابی سی اس اس استفاده کنید. بعضیها مثل دو اکستنشن Web Developer و Firebug با مرورگرها قابل استفاده هستند. اما گاهی اوقات پیش میاد که دسترسی به این مرورگرها یا اکستنشنها وجود ندارد. هر چند XRAY و MRI این دو ابزار آنلاین، قابلیتهای سایرین رو به طور کامل ندارند اما میتوانند کار راه انداز باشند.
XRAY به شما اجازه میدهد که تنها با یک کلیک بر روی عنصر، خصوصیات آن عنصر، مثل نوع عنصر، کلاس، آی دی، اندازه، حاشیهها و … را در یک پنجره معلق جدید ببینید. ویژگی جالب آن نمایش عناصر وارث به صورت سلسله مراتبی است.
MRI هم پنجرهای شبیه فوق باز میکند که یک فیلد ورودی دارد که میتوانید سلکتور سی اس اس مربوطه را در آن وارد کنید. هنگامی که بر روی دکمه آن کلیک کردید عناصری که با آن انتخابگر مطابق هستند را مشخص خواهد کرد. البته میتوانید با کلیک بر روی هر کدام از عناصر صفحه نیز سلکتور مربوطه را ببینید.
با وردپرس 2.3
تا سه روز قبل نسخه وردپرس نصب شده در اینجا 2.0.7 بود. چون از این نسخه به بعد انتشار نسخههای جدید به علت بهبودهای امنیتی سرعت گرفت ترجیح دادم تا رسیدن به یک نسخه پایدار عوضش نکنم. البته مشکلم بیشتر برای بروز رسانی از سری 2.0 به 2.1 عدم تطابق پلاگینی بود که برای صفحه بندی ازش استفاده میکردم. نوسینده پلاگین هم قصد رفع مشکل رو اصلا نداشت و من هم وقتش رو نداشتم که سورسش رو بازبینی و اصلاحش کنم. همیشه نوشتن یه کد پیچیده خیلی سادهتر از اینه که بفهمی چه طور انجام شده البته اگر کامنت هم نداشته باشه که دیگه نگو.
خلاصه این که با صرف کمی وقت توانستم این پلاگین رو طوری کاستومایز کنم که مشابه پلاگین قبلی کار کنه و چیدمان قبلی وبلاگ رو بهم نزنه و در نهایت وردپرس رو با موفقیت به روز کردم. چند مورد به ذهنم جالب اومد که در ادامه توضیح میدم:
نسخه 2.3 به نظر پایدارتر میاد (هر چند فکر می کنم همین امروز فردا نسخه جدیدی برای رفع بعضی از باگها منتشر بشه) و مهمتر اینکه یکسری تغییرات بنیادی در این نسخه صورت گرفته که در تاریخ انتشار وردپرس بی سابقه بوده مهمترینش تغییر در جداول پایگاه داده است که هنوز دلیلش رو نمیدونم.
همچنین یه مورد دیگه که شاید هنگام بروز رسانی متوجه نشده باشید (به علت اینکه دیتابیس همون مقادیر اولیه رو داره) بروزرسانی لیست بلاگرول پیشفرض وردپرس هست. از همون اولین نسخهای که وردپرس منتشر شد این لیست شامل وبلاگهای توسعهدهندگان وردپرس بوده اما حالا تنها به مستندات خود وردپرس اشاره شده. هر چند به گفته Carthik این چند ساله لینکها حداقل یه رتبه تاپ گوگلی به ارمغان آورد.
فکر میکنم اکثر تغییرات جز مهمترین و البته محبوبترین ایدهها و پیشنهادات کاربران وردپرس بودند و این جای تحسین داره. اما من خیلی از نامهای جدید در دیتابیس استقبال نکردم همانطور که خود مستندات وردپرس اشاره کرده: ادامه مطلب …
برگ ریزان
دوباره پاییز با تمام زیباییهایش آمد، با بوی همیشگی خاطرات مدرسه و شیطنتهاش. و هر سال یک خاطره هم بهش اضافه میشه و میره تا دوباره سال بعد بیاد.

شعر: سیاوش کسرائی
پی نوشت: متاسفانه این روزها درگیر یکسری مسائل شخصی هستم و کمتر فرصت میکنم به اینجا برسم. امیدوارم در آینده نزدیک بتوانم بیشتر بنویسم.